Postgraduate Certificate in River Restoration and Management

Career opportunities

Graduates enjoy a wide range of employment opportunities in river management. Graduates are employed by a range of businesses and companies involved in natural resource management, either as consultants or as staff. They may also find work in government agencies providing management advice at an operational or policy level.

Graduates may work in roles like catchment management, flood modelling and management, infrastructure, irrigation, waste water, water quality or water treatment.
